Yes, correctional officers have the authority to make arrests. They can detain and arrest individuals within the correctional facility who are involved in criminal activities or have violated rules and regulations. However, their jurisdiction for making arrests may be limited to the confines of the correctional facility or its immediate surroundings.

Can a Michigan corrections officer make an arrest in a public setting?

No, a Michigan corrections officer does not have the authority to make an arrest in a public setting unless they witness a crime being committed. They can detain individuals within the confines of a correctional facility but do not have general arrest powers outside of their workplace.
